Circuit/System Description The window motors supply 12V signal circuits to their respective window switches, when a window switch has been activated, a switch closes providing a ground to the appropriate signal circuit causing the voltage to drop to 0V. The window motor will detect the voltage drop in the signal circuit and will command the window to move in the desired direction. Conditions for Running the DTC Ignition/Vehicle = All power modes Voltage between 10–16 V Conditions for Setting the DTC B1954 11 1185= Short to Ground — For greater than 60 s 1187= Short to Ground — For greater than 60 s 5048= Short to Ground — For greater than 60 s B1954 49 S79LR Rear Side Door Window Switch-Left= Internal Malfunction B1954 96 S79LR Rear Side Door Window Switch-Left= Component Internal Malfunction Actions Taken When the DTC Sets S79LR Rear Side Door Window Switch-Left— The left rear window motor may be inoperative or may be inoperative in the up function, the down function or the express functions from the left rear window switch. Conditions for Clearing the DTC B1954 11 A current DTC will clear when the diagnostic runs and passes. A history DTC will clear after 40 consecutive malfunction-free ignition cycles. - Vehicle Power Mode » Run/Service Mode.
- Operate the component: S79LR Rear Side Door Window Switch-Left» Pressed & Pulled Verify the component works as specified: M74LR Rear Side Door Window Regulator Motor-Left= Up M74LR Rear Side Door Window Regulator Motor-Left = Express Up M74LR Rear Side Door Window Regulator Motor-Left= Down M74LR Rear Side Door Window Regulator Motor-Left= Express Down ⇒ If the component does not work as specified Refer to: Circuit/System Testing ⇓ If the component works as specified
- A fault that is not currently present may have been caused by a intermittent condition. Circuit/System Testing
- Vehicle Power Mode » Off.
- Disconnect the electrical connector: M74LR Rear Side Door Window Regulator Motor-Left.
- Connect a test lamp between the test points: Signal circuit terminal 3 & B+.
- Vehicle Power Mode » Run/Service Mode.
- Operate the component: S79LR Rear Side Door Window Switch-Left» Pulled. Verify the test lamp state: S79LR Rear Side Door Window Switch-Left» Not Used = Test lamp Off S79LR Rear Side Door Window Switch-Left» Pulled = Test lamp On ⇒ If the test lamp is always OFF 5.1. Vehicle Power Mode » Off. 5.2. Remove the test lamp, disconnect the harness connector at the S79LR Rear Side Door Window Switch - Left. 5.3. Test for less than 2 Ω in the circuit 1185 end to end. ⇒ If 2 Ω or greater, repair the open/high resistance in the circuit. ⇓ If less than 2 Ω. 5.4. Vehicle Power Mode » Run/Service Mode. 5.5. Test for less than 1 V between the circuit 1185 and ground. ⇒ If 1 V or greater, repair the short to voltage on the circuit. ⇒ If less than 1 V, replace the S79LR Rear Side Door Window Switch - Left. ⇒ If the test lamp is always ON 5.1. Vehicle Power Mode » Off. 5.2. Remove the test lamp, disconnect the harness connector at the S79LR Rear Side Door Window Switch - Left. 5.3. Test for infinite resistance between the circuit 1185 and ground. ⇒ If less than infinite resistance, repair the short to ground on the circuit. ⇒ If infinite resistance, replace the S79LR Rear Side Door Window Switch - Left. ⇓ If the test lamp turns ON and OFF
- Connect a test lamp between the test points: Signal circuit terminal 7 & B+.
- Vehicle Power Mode » Run/Service Mode.
- Operate the component: S79LR Rear Side Door Window Switch-Left» Pressed. Verify the test lamp state: S79LR Rear Side Door Window Switch-Left» Not Used = Test lamp Off S79LR Rear Side Door Window Switch-Left» Pressed = Test lamp On ⇒ If the test lamp is always OFF 8.1. Vehicle Power Mode » Off. 8.2. Remove the test lamp, disconnect the harness connector at the S79LR Rear Side Door Window Switch - Left. 8.3. Test for less than 2 Ω in the circuit 1187 end to end. ⇒ If 2 Ω or greater, repair the open/high resistance in the circuit. ⇓ If less than 2 Ω. 8.4. Vehicle Power Mode » Run/Service Mode. 8.5. Test for less than 1 V between the circuit 1187 and ground. ⇒ If 1 V or greater, repair the short to voltage on the circuit. ⇒ If less than 1 V, replace the S79LR Rear Side Door Window Switch - Left. ⇒ If the test lamp is always ON 8.1. Vehicle Power Mode » Off. 8.2. Remove the test lamp, disconnect the harness connector at the S79LR Rear Side Door Window Switch - Left. 8.3. Test for infinite resistance between the circuit 1187 and ground. ⇒ If less than infinite resistance, repair the short to ground on the circuit. ⇒ If infinite resistance, replace the S79LR Rear Side Door Window Switch - Left. ⇓ If the test lamp turns ON and OFF
- Connect a test lamp between the test points: Signal circuit terminal 5 & B+.
- Vehicle Power Mode » Run/Service Mode.
- Operate the component: S79LR Rear Side Door Window Switch-Left» Pressed & Pulled Verify the test lamp state: S79LR Rear Side Door Window Switch-Left» Not Used = Test lamp Off S79LR Rear Side Door Window Switch-Left» Pressed = Test lamp On S79LR Rear Side Door Window Switch-Left» Pulled = Test lamp On ⇒ If the test lamp is always OFF 11.1. Vehicle Power Mode » Off. 11.2. Remove the test lamp, disconnect the harness connector at the S79LR Rear Side Door Window Switch - Left. 11.3. Test for less than 2 Ω in the circuit 5048 end to end. ⇒ If 2 Ω or greater, repair the open/high resistance in the circuit. ⇓ If less than 2 Ω. 11.4. Vehicle Power Mode » Run/Service Mode. 11.5. Test for less than 1 V between the circuit 5048 and ground. ⇒ If 1 V or greater, repair the short to voltage on the circuit. ⇒ If less than 1 V, replace the S79LR Rear Side Door Window Switch - Left. ⇒ If the test lamp is always ON 11.1. Vehicle Power Mode » Off. 11.2. Remove the test lamp, disconnect the harness connector at the S79LR Rear Side Door Window Switch - Left. 11.3. Test for infinite resistance between the circuit 5048 and ground. ⇒ If less than infinite resistance, repair the short to ground on the circuit. ⇒ If infinite resistance, replace the S79LR Rear Side Door Window Switch - Left. ⇓ If the test lamp turns ON and OFF
